RV park and campground located 5.5 miles from the French Quarter just 7/10 mile off. I-10 exit 240 B

Address: 7676 Chef Menteur Hwy, La Nouvelle-Orléans 70126
Phone: (504) 243-3052

The owner was very nice. Wanted to make sure that we picked the site we wanted. Best comments first cement parking pad and gated and locked so security! Less then 10 minutes from the French Quarter. Laundry facilities all the ones I tried work, but I’m very old and worn. Bathroom’s are not clean. we were glad we had one on board. We were only staying for a few nights they took passport America and the price is right. If you’re looking for a Resort you may want to choose somewhere else. But for a parking lot, the place is doable!
A straightforward, affordable, gated rv park with full hookups and decent wifi. Owner is very nice and helpful. If you are looking for a spot to park your Rv/Trailer while you go hang out in the French Quarter.. this is your spot.
Located 6.5 mile from Bourbon street. Full hookups & laundry facility. Excepts passport america. Owner was very nice & friendly.
Don't judge the book for the cover, Is not a resort but is safe clean and friendly and Mr Curtis is a very good person is been a month I'm on the Rv park and He always walks around checking if everything is ok.
Very friendly and helpful. Small spaces but adequate for our class C 30ft. Distance from French Quarters is about 9 miles . Convenient bus stop opposite of RV park.

I have never seen an RV park so bad. The first day the owner was very friendly and polite, as soon as you pay, he lost his friendliness and the owner and his wife are bothering about anything all day. It is a very old RV park, the facilities do not work, many times there is no water, very noisy and above all very dirty.
It doesn't look like such a great neighborhood but no one really bothers you and the park is gated Inside the gate is nice I felt very safe inside the gate to walk my dogs alone at night too and the owners are great and willing to accommodate within reason, laundry unit on site and grass yards at every site also is nice! Plus a Separate area by itself and for taking your dogs out everyone has seemed very nice the owner really seems to care about the people who choose to stay here and he keeps up the park so that it stays nice. Just wish it was in a little nicer neighborhood but I would definitely stay here again, thanks!
Nice place to stay just not pretty. It's a gated campground where we felt safe. Super friendly owner. Just not our type of camping.
Nice, clean, full of long term residents...who seem nosey and even as you're trying to concentrate on parking and setting up your trailer, they are asking questions and trying to see inside your rv. Several of them came out..just nosey...standing around the way they were made it very difficult and unsafe trying to maneuver and backup a 34 foot travel trailer with several people meandering around. Also, check out is noon sharp...$3 per hour if your there past 12:00 pm. I have never seen that before in any park I've stayed in.
